In "Six Walks," Ben Shattuck embarks on a journey inspired by Henry David Thoreau's explorations, retracing Thoreau's coastal path through Cape Cod and beyond. With just a loaf of bread, cheese, and a notebook, Shattuck's adventures take him to various landscapes, revealing unexpected characters and stories along the way. Through these walks, he uncovers profound insights about family, love, friendship, and fatherhood, celebrating the restorative power of walking in nature. This intimate and engaging audiobook serves as a heartfelt tribute to the transformative impact of connecting with the outdoors.
